> You should be aware, that when you use normal .htaccess protection,
> browser never logout..With eg. Internet Explorer, all intances of IE
> have to be closed to make the browser forget the login..

Actually, I think instances of IE that were each run from the desktop
or quicklaunch bar don't share authentication info. At least this has
been my experience with IE4 and 5.x. However, if you use File / New to
start a new window, that window will share authentication info with
the parent.
